CEPERO SANCHEZ, Zunay de Jesús; HIDALGO-GATO FUENTES, Iliana; DUQUE DE ESTRADA RIVERON, Johany and PEREZ QUINONES, José Alberto. Educative intervention in children aged 5-6 with deforming oral habits. Rev Cubana Estomatol [online]. 2007, vol.44, n.4, pp. 0-0. ISSN 1561-297X.
As malocclusions are a health problem in the population and as there is a close relationship between them and the persistence of deforming oral habits, an educative intervention was carried out in children aged 5-6 affected by them. A longitudinal, prospective and descriptive study was undertaken in a primary school of the health area of Santa Martha, Varadero municipality, province of Matanzas, during the academic course 2005-2006. The study group was composed of 120 children of kindergarten and first grade. A sample of 87 school children with oral deforming habits was obtained. The use of nursing bottle prevailed in children at these ages (65.6 %) compared with the rest of the studied habits. It was observed a reduction of these habits at the end of the intervention.
